In today's digital age, businesses are constantly seeking new ways to generate revenue. One of the most popular strategies is monetizing their online presence. Monetizing refers to the process of converting a non-revenue-generating asset into a source of income. This concept has become increasingly relevant as more people turn to the internet for information, entertainment, and shopping. For instance, many social media platforms have successfully monetized their user base by offering advertising services. Companies pay these platforms to display ads to their users, effectively turning the platform's audience into a revenue stream. This model not only benefits the platforms but also provides businesses with a targeted way to reach potential customers. Another example of monetizing can be seen in content creation. Many bloggers, YouTubers, and podcasters monetize their work through sponsorships, affiliate marketing, and merchandise sales. By building a loyal audience, creators can leverage their influence to earn money while providing value to their followers. This symbiotic relationship highlights the power of monetizing in the digital landscape. Moreover, companies are increasingly exploring subscription models as a means of monetizing their products or services. Platforms like Netflix and Spotify have revolutionized the way we consume media by offering monthly subscriptions. This approach not only generates consistent revenue but also fosters customer loyalty, as subscribers are more likely to continue using a service they pay for regularly. In addition to traditional methods, there are innovative ways to monetize digital assets. For example, some websites offer premium content behind a paywall, allowing users to access exclusive articles, videos, or resources for a fee. This model encourages users to invest in quality content while providing creators with a direct source of income. However, monetizing comes with its challenges. Businesses must strike a balance between generating revenue and maintaining a positive user experience. Overloading a website with ads or pushing aggressive sales tactics can drive users away, ultimately harming the brand's reputation. Therefore, it is crucial for companies to adopt ethical monetizing strategies that prioritize user satisfaction. Furthermore, as technology continues to evolve, so do the opportunities for monetizing. Emerging trends such as virtual reality, augmented reality, and artificial intelligence present new avenues for businesses to explore. By staying ahead of the curve and adapting to changing consumer preferences, companies can effectively monetize their offerings in innovative ways. In conclusion, monetizing is an essential aspect of modern business strategy. Whether through advertising, subscriptions, or premium content, the ability to convert assets into revenue is vital for sustainability and growth. As the digital landscape continues to evolve, businesses must remain agile and open to new monetizing opportunities to thrive in a competitive market.
